Credit Suisse's ERAS Position: Q1 2024 in Review

Credit Suisse sold out of Erasca (ERAS) in Q1 2024, closing a stake of 49,371 shares — an estimated $105K sold.

Credit Suisse first reported a position in ERAS in Q4 2021 and held it in 9 quarters. The position peaked at $297K in Q4 2022. 108 funds tracked by Wall St. Rank hold ERAS as of Q1 2024.
